在小型报表项目开发时,更多倾向于是开源报表,因为免费不涉及版权,在满足大部分报表需求的同时,不必拘泥于有限的内置功能。比如常用的 birt 报表就属于开源的,基于 OSGI 框架的报表引擎便于扩展和集成, 报表制作上也很简单,通过内置组件可以快速生成统计报表和统计图,也可以把报表导出成不同格式:excel、html、pdf 等。开源报表在以前市场上占有很大的优势,现在逐渐被商用报表所取代了,那么被
涉及到的OLAP:这里主要是查询网上的一些资料,总结整理,调研涉及的OLAP引擎主要有Kylin、Impala、Kudu、Presto、Druid、Clickhouse、Doris、TiDB、Hawq、Hive、SparkSql、SnappyData、ElasticSearch、GreenPlum等。选型思考的方向:一般思考的方向,首先是开源,这几种引擎都是基本上都是开源引擎,所以这个我们就不考虑
报表系统在企业的信息管理中起着非常重要的作用,从指导业务人员日常运营,到影响公司决策。各职能部门、各管理会议、各管理决策等为报表操心操劳和加班加点得可不少。目前国内市场上的报表 BI 工具琳琅满目,看起来也各有特点,这给选型工作带来了一些困扰,本文就一些较活跃的报表 BI 产品进行点评,仅作参考。润乾报表润乾报表的 BI 界面中规中矩,拖拽、切片、钻取等都有提供,但老实说也没什么特别的,风格只能说
大数据时代,从海量数据中挖掘出有用的数据,并以较人性化、直观的方式展示这些数据,变得尤为重要。今天小编为大家介绍6款实用的开源报表工具,你可以使用这些工具做出高效,且符合企业需求的报表。项目名称Web 报表工具 EasyReport项目简介:EasyReport 是一个简单易用的 Web 报表工具,它的主要功能是把 SQL 语句查询出的行列结构转换成 HTML 表格(Table),并支持表格的跨行
转载 2023-08-07 19:57:19
415阅读
简表介绍简表(JOR),是一款开源报表工具,完全java实现,核心代码来自于国内一线报表工具品牌杰表.2008 。  提起开源报表工具,不能不说说jaspereport,jasperreport作为著名的开源报表工具,在java程序员中一直享有盛名。但由于其设计主要是针对西式的简单报表,设计起复杂的中式报表来,有点力不从心,所以,在国内的项目中能成功应用的例子并不多。JOR,作为能做
转载 2023-08-28 16:13:21
165阅读
从事Java开发这么多年,经常会遇到设计到报表开发的项目,各类的报表工具也接触了不少,最近有人让我推荐一些比较好用的开源报表工具,我就借这篇文章系统地说一说。从节约成本角度出发,开源类的报表工具肯定是首先想到的,目前国内外的开源报表工具大大小小有不少家,用的最多的是这三个:Jaspereport、BIRT、Pentaho,下面结合我的使用体验说说各自的优缺点。1、Jaspereport 这个是用的
 Django 围绕“可重用应用”的思想建立:自包含的包提供了可重复使用的特性。你可以将这些可重用应用组装起来,在加上适用于你的网站的特定代码,来搭建你自己的网站。Django 具有一个丰富多样的、由可供你使用的可重用应用组建起来的生态系统——PyPI 列出了超过 8000个 Django 应用——可你该如何知道哪些是最好的呢?为了节省你的时间,我们总结了五个最受喜爱的 Django 应
## 实现开源Java报表的步骤 为了帮助你实现开源Java报表,我将分步骤向你解释整个过程。以下是每个步骤的详细说明和相应的代码示例。 ### 步骤1:选择一个开源Java报表库 首先,你需要选择一个适合的开源Java报表库来实现你的需求。这里我推荐使用JasperReports库。JasperReports是一个功能强大的报表生成工具,它提供了丰富的API和灵活的报表设计功能。 ###
原创 9月前
32阅读
# Java开源报表 ## 简介 报表是数据可视化的一种形式,可以将数据以表格、图表等形式展示出来,帮助用户更好地理解和分析数据。在Java开发中,有很多成熟的开源报表工具可以使用,本文将介绍其中的几个常用的开源报表工具,并提供相应的代码示例。 ## JFreeChart JFreeChart是一个非常流行的Java开源报表工具,它提供了丰富的图表类型和样式,可以用于生成各种静态图表。下面
原创 8月前
55阅读
# 实现Java开源报表 ## 介绍 在Java开发中,报表是一个非常常见的需求。开发者可以通过使用开源报表工具来实现各种类型的报表,包括数据表、图表、图形报表等等。本文将介绍如何使用Java开源报表工具来实现报表功能。 ## 步骤 下面是实现Java开源报表的整个流程的步骤表格: | 步骤 | 描述 | | --- | --- | | 1 | 导入报表库 | | 2 | 创建报表模板
原创 2023-08-06 13:05:04
127阅读
JasperReport+iReport高级报表设计实战 序言 一直以来,报表都是很多项目中一个重要的、不可获取的组成部分。然而其复杂性和专业性又使得程序员不能够也没时间自己设计属于目前手头正在构建的系统的报表模块;即便设计来了又可能由于通用性等原因不能够应用到下一个系统当中,这就导致了报表类库/组件在市场上的火爆。典型的例子就是水晶报表,几乎无处不在。还有一些专门处理中国式
由于项目需要,针对几款主流的JAVA WEB报表工具做了一下比较,记录一下。1.BIRT开源免费报表工具,跟BIRT类似的还有一个Jasper Report。功能太弱,不符合项目需要,另外中文文档不够完善,也没有像样的社区讨论问题。但因为免费,适合报表需求简单且项目成本有限的项目。2.润乾报表国内商用报表工具做的最早的一个,也是目前最便宜的一个,据说早些年没有竞争对手卖的比较贵,现在搞互联网直销降
# Java最新报表引擎 ## 引言 在现代的软件开发中,报表引擎起着至关重要的作用。报表引擎可以帮助开发人员通过数据可视化的方式将大量数据呈现给用户,以便于他们更好地理解和分析数据。在Java开发领域,有许多报表引擎可供选择,但其中最新和最流行的是[JasperReports]( ## JasperReports简介 JasperReports是一个基于Java开源报表引擎,它允许开发
原创 9月前
66阅读
# 使用 Luckysheet 进行 Java 报表生成 在现代企业中,数据的可视化和报表生成是非常重要的工作。Java 作为一种流行的编程语言,有许多库可以帮助我们生成高质量的报表。在这些库中,Luckysheet 是一个具有广泛应用前景的前端报表引擎。本文将介绍如何在 Java 应用程序中使用 Luckysheet 进行报表生成。 ## 什么是 Luckysheet? Luckyshee
原创 20天前
68阅读
下面通过web表格控件FineReport来简单介绍一下。工具/原料web表格控件:www.finereport.com大小:148.2M 适用平台:windows/linux1. 描述在上一节中介绍了单元格的扩展,单元格的扩展是针对具体的某一个单元格,当报表主体中绑定了多个单元格时,单元格与单元格之间是否存在联系,其扩展方向是否会相互影响呢?如下图,在单元格中拖曳两个2个字段,在web端预览的时
 什么是报表系统报表对于ERP系统是十分重要且与所有功能息息相关的,在信息系统的日常应用中简直可以说是无处不在。报表往往是通过汇总、统计的方式,通过不同的逻辑以及不同的展现形式,最终输出我们在信息系统中输入的数据。传统的方式,我们实现一个报表,往往需要代码层面去实现。有一个报表逻辑我们就要根据当前逻辑,编写一套代码来输出显示一个报表。但这种方式无疑是需要消耗高昂的开发成本以实现目的,所以
项目使用报表工具可以满足客户对报表样式的自定义设计,方便、快捷的更改报表的模板。目前市场上流行的报表工具:国内有finereport、润乾报表等;国外报表工具差别很大,国外报表主要控件式,如jasperReport\JFreereport。公司项目报表功能首先收费的报表就不在考虑范围内,帆软的finereport确实在制作报表上十分方便,但是按照服务器数量收费;jasperReport是个款开源
UReport2 是一款高性能的架构在 Spring 之上纯 Java 报表引擎,通过迭代单元格可以实现任意复杂的中国式报表。在 UReport2 中,提供了全新的基于网页的报表设计器,可以在 Chrome、Firefox、Edge 等各种主流浏览器运行(IE浏览器除外),打开浏览器即可完成各种复杂报表的设计制作。UReport2 是第一款基于 Apache-2.0 协议开源的中式报表引擎,由锐道
转载 2023-06-13 19:33:35
119阅读
UReport2是一款基于架构在Spring之上纯Java的高性能报表引擎,通过迭代单元格可以实现任意复杂的中国式报表。 在UReport2中,提供了全新的基于网页的报表设计器,可以在Chrome、Firefox、Edge等各种主流浏览器运行(IE浏览器除外)。使用UReport2,打开浏览器即可完成各种复杂报表的设计制作。 UReport2是第一款基于Apache-2.0开源协议的中式报表引擎
DavinciDavinci是一个DVAAS(Data Visualization as a Service)平pring Boot的后...
原创 2022-12-13 10:28:55
256阅读
  • 1
  • 2
  • 3
  • 4
  • 5